Overview
BAE Systems is seeking an Electronic Assembler II for their first shift, offering a full-time position in a state-of-the-art manufacturing facility. This role involves assembling electronic components and requires in-person collaboration at the BAE Systems facility.
Responsibilities
- Assembles electronic components, assemblies, subassemblies, and modules using samples, visual aids, prints, wiring lists, and diagrams.
- Verifies results to ensure conformance with requirements and performs rework as needed.
- Performs mechanical assembly operations using standard measuring tools and techniques.
- Conducts electronic assembly operations such as wire termination and installation of electronic components.
- Fabrics wires on a Jig Board according to specifications.
- Prepares wires by routing, dressing, and terminating conductors to specific dimensions.
- Pre-stages circuit card kits and forms components using machine and hand devices.
- Performs masking operations prior to wave soldering or coating of circuit card assemblies.
- Cleans boards per Manufacturing Control Specifications.
- Performs other duties and responsibilities as required.
Requirements
- High School/GED education required.
- At least 2 years of electronic assembly experience, preferably in soldering cables and connector assemblies.
- Training or certification in IPC-J-STD-001 required.
- Ability to interpret and understand instructions on process sheets, prints, or route cards.
- Proficient in using hand tools such as cutters, pliers, and screwdrivers.
- Ability to identify electronic components and orient them correctly on a circuit board.
- Familiarity with measurement tools such as scales, micrometers, and calipers.
